CABARRUS COUNTY <br />WATER AND SEWER CHARGES FOR THE <br />NORTHWEST DISTRICT <br /> <br /> WHEREAS, the County of Cabarrus desires to plan for growth and to <br />facilitate such growth through the provision of water and sewer service. The <br />Northwest District shall include the land bounded by Interstate 85 beginning at <br />the Mecklenburg County line and east along 1-85 to Highway 73 interchange as <br />the South Boundary; and west along Highway 73 and including 'lands fronting <br />both sides of Highway 73 to Odell School Road and north on Odell School Road <br />to Mooresville Road (NC 136) and north on Mooresville Road (NC 136) to the <br />Iredell County line as the East Boundary; west along the Iredell County line to <br />the Mecklenburg County line as the North Boundary; and south along the <br />Mecklenburg County line to Interstate 1-85 as the West Boundary, and enact a <br />utility connection fee system in an area bounded by Interstate 1-85 on the North, <br />Mecklenburg County on the West, Highway 24-27 on the South and. Highway 601 <br />on the East; and <br /> <br /> WHEREAS, the County of Cabarrus requires a recapture, plan from <br />connection to the water and sewer lines; <br /> <br /> NOW, THEREFORE, BE 1T RESOLVED, by the Board of County <br />Commissioners of the County of Cabarrus, that: <br /> <br /> Section 1: Future users connecting to the lines within the Northwest <br /> District who have not participated financially in the construction of extensions <br /> shall be required to pay an assessment fee for each line connection as <br />'follows: <br /> <br />.Water Meter Size <br />3/4" service meter--~ $500.00 <br />1" service meter--- $500.Q0 <br />2" service meter --- $1,000.00 <br />4" service meter --- $1,000.00 <br />6" service meter--- $2,000.00 <br />Fire Line ............... $1,000.00 <br />Sewer Connections - $500.00 per lot. <br /> <br />This fee is in addition to normal fees charged by the City of Concord, the City of <br />Kannapolis, and the Water and Sewer Authority of Cabarrus County and shall be <br />paid to Cabarrus County in full prior to obtaining building permits. The fee will <br />be revieWed from time to time as appropriate. The County shall retain a one and <br />one-half percent (1 1/2%) collection fee.' <br /> <br /> <br />
